Watched Princess and The Frog yesterday. Yes, I know I'm a little outdated. But I really enjoy the movie yesterday. It was light, funny, and amazingly amusing. Not your typical fairytale, but then they did lived happily ever after though. No castles, or horses, or knights involved. The story was set up in the 40's-50's era I think. In old Louisiana jazz town. So throughout the whole movie, it was all jazzy. Who said everything has to be 3D in order to make the story interesting? Sometimes back to the classic basic is what we need. Two-thumbs up to the movie though.
